WebFeb 1, 2024 · C# Boolean.Equals (Boolean) Method. This method is used to return a value indicating whether this instance is equal to a specified Boolean object. Here, obj is a boolean value to compare to this instance. Return Value: This method returns true if obj has the same value as this instance otherwise it returns false. WebThe LINQ Contains Method in C# is used to check whether a sequence or collection (i.e. data source) contains a specified element or not. If the data source contains the specified element, then it returns true else returns false. There are there Contains Methods available in C# and they are implemented in two different namespaces. WebJun 24, 2024 · C# includes the following flavors of if statements: if statement; else-if statement; else statement; C# if Statement. The if statement contains a boolean condition followed by a single or multi-line code block to be executed. At runtime, if a boolean condition evaluates to true, then the code block will be executed, otherwise not.

The out keyword causes arguments to be passed by reference. It makes the formal parameter an alias for the argument, which must be a variable. In other words, any operation on the parameter is made on the argument.
